Certificate III in Business (Medical Administration)

Nationally Recognised Training

Overview

This Business Traineeship is designed to give you the skills and knowledge you need when working in administrative roles within a medical environment. It is a form of nationally recognised training that is widely accepted by industry as an effective way to develop qualified administrative employees.

The Certificate III in Business (Medical Administration) consists of the following competencies:

Core Units

BSBMED301A – Use advanced medical terminology

This unit covers understanding and responding to instructions, carrying out routine tasks and communicating with a range of internal/external clients in a Medical Office, using appropriate advanced medical terminology.

BSBMED302A – Prepare and process medical accounts

This unit covers providing advice to patients regarding fee structures, processing referrals, and preparing and processing medical accounts for a range of patients.


BSBMED303A – Maintain patient records

This unit specifies the outcomes required to maintain patient records within an existing medical records management system, under supervision.

BSBMED304A – Assist in controlling stocks and supplies

This unit specifies the outcomes required to provide assistance in stock control processes within a medical environment. This involves assisting in maintaining stock levels, storing stock, stocktaking and disposing of out-of-date stock.

BSBMED305A – Apply principles of confidentiality, privacy and security within the medical environment

This unit specifies the outcomes required to apply principles and requirements relating to confidentiality, privacy and security to own work within the medical environment.

Requiring 12 units to achieve the qualification

  • 5 units from the Medical Administration field listed above
  • 3 units from the Common Business field at AQFIII, including the unit BSBCMN311A Maintain workplace safety (See the information sheet for Certificate III in Business to see Common field unit descriptors)
  • 4 units from the Business Services Training Package or any other endorsed Training Package, of which a minimum of 2 units must be from a qualification at AQF level III; a maximum 2 units may be included from a lower or higher level in this qualification
